World cinema

   definitions
General Definitions
•   A misleading term
•   Considered a ‘genre’ in retail outlets that sell Dvds
•   Film theorists feel this is misleading:

“However common it has become, the term ‘world cinema’
   still lacks a proper, positive definition”

In the past, definitions have fallen into 3 areas:
8. Any film from a country that isn’t British (or of the
    audience’s national cinema)
9. Non-Hollywood films
10. Films that focus on social, cultural and political issues
Developments in a definition
•   Professor Nagib argues that:

    – ‘world cinema’ should be used as an approach to film study rather than
      be a clear cut definition or genre

    – “World cinema is simply the cinema of the world.

    – “ a way of cutting across film history according to waves of
      relevant films and movement, creating flexible geographies.”

• The positive study of film in its historical and cultural context

• Doesn’t think about films solely in relation to their ‘difference’ to
  Hollywood stereotypes.
